At Appwrite we're looking for a Platform Engineer to join our team.
At Appwrite, we’re looking for a Plaform Engineer to join our integrations team. You’ll play a key role in building scalable, reliable systems that power the growth of our platform and user base. You’ll work on backend services, data pipelines, and automation tools that enable experimentation, user acquisition, retention, and performance optimization.
This role involves collaborating closely with product, platform, and growth teams to develop systems that support growth initiatives, payment integrations, and analytics infrastructure. As an active member of our open-source community, you’ll contribute to discussions and own projects from concept to deployment. If you’re excited about solving challenges that help developers grow and succeed, this role is for you.
Design and implement scalable, redundant, and reliable APIs and backend services to support Appwrite's platform.
Develop and maintain reusable IaC modules using tools like Terraform to manage environments across multiple cloud providers.
Build internal tooling to streamline environment provisioning, deployments, and configuration management.
Collaborate with product and platform engineers to ensure seamless systems integration into our broader architecture.
Build and maintain backend systems that support growth engineering efforts such as user onboarding automation, referral tracking, and engagement analytics.
Develop and maintain billing and payment systems that ensure secure, accurate, and compliant transaction processing.
Ensure systems are observable, secure, and compliant with industry best practices and standards.
Monitor service health and performance, and proactively identify areas for optimization.
Contribute to a great developer experience through thoughtful automation, reliable systems, and well-documented tooling.
Stay informed about the latest in cloud-native development, DevOps practices, and distributed systems.
3+ years of experience in backend, cloud, or infrastructure-heavy roles.
Strong experience working with Kubernetes.
Experience with Infrastructure as Code tools (e.g., Terraform, Pulumi).
Solid experience with one or more cloud platforms: AWS, GCP, Azure, or DigitalOcean.
Proficiency in scripting and automation (e.g., Bash, Python).
Familiarity with CI/CD workflows and tools like GitHub Actions.
Strong understanding of backend development with languages such as PHP, Node.js, Python, Dart, Go, or Ruby.
Hands-on experience with relational databases such as MySQL and PostgreSQL, as well as message brokers like RabbitMQ and caching solutions like Redis.
Deep understanding of web protocols (HTTP, TCP, UDP) and modern architectural patterns.
Experience working on growth-oriented backend systems and billing/payment infrastructures is a plus.
A passion for open-source, developer tools, and clean, maintainable code.
